> > The attached patch adds TRUNCATE support on foreign table.
> >
> > This patch adds an optional callback ExecForeignTruncate(Relation rel)
> > to FdwRoutine.
> > It is invoked during ExecuteTruncateGuts, then FDW driver hands over
> > the jobs related to complete "truncate on the foreign table".
>
> I think this would need to preserve the notion of multi-table truncates.
> Otherwise it won't be possible to truncate tables linked by FKs.  I
> think this means the new entrypoint needs to receive a list of rels to
> truncate, not just one.  (Maybe an alternative is to make it "please
> truncate rel X, and be aware that relations Y,Z are also being
> truncated at the same time".)
>
Please check at ExecuteTruncateGuts(). It makes a list of relations to be
truncated, including the relations that references the specified table by FK,
prior to invocation of the new FDW callback.
So, if multiple foreign tables are involved in a single TRUNCATE command,
this callback can be invoked multiple times.
